Port Security The AT-8326GB Gigabit Ethernet switch has three levels of port security:
Normal (default), Limited, and Secure. You can use the port security
levels to enhance the security to your network. The security levels are
briefly described below. For further information and instructions on
activating a security level, refer to the AT-S41 Management Software
Users Guide.
Normal
This is the default port security setting and indicates that port security
has been disabled.
Limited
You use this security level to manually specify the maximum number of
dynamic MAC addresses a port on the switch can learn. Once a port has
learned its maximum limit of MAC addresses, it will discard any frames
that it receives with a source MAC address not already learned and
stored in the MAC address table.
This security level can prevent unauthorized individuals from
connecting to your network and gaining access to network resources.
For example, if an AT-8326GB port is connected to an Ethernet hub with
four workstations attached, you can configure the switch port to learn
only four MAC addresses. Once those addresses are learned, any one
else attempting to connect to the network through the Ethernet hub
would be denied access.
Secure
This security level causes the switch to immediately stop learning new
dynamic MAC addresses. The switch forwards frames based on the
dynamic MAC addresses that it has already learned and any static MAC
addresses that the network administrator has entered.
